Quatre Mouvements is a piece written by Marc Berthomieu for a Flute or a Cello, with Piano accompaniment. Written for intermediate players, this piece is divided into four distinct parts: 1. Larghetto – romantic 2. Scherzo – cheerful 3. Andante 4. Presto Quite romantic to start with, the piece becomes cheerful in the second part and ends up on a fast section. It includes a coda, some trills and will require some basics of breathing technique. Marc Berthomieu (1906-1991) was a French composer. He created one of the Conservatoire in Paris'' “15th arrondissement” and has composed many small operas.
